Suppose you are working with a NaOH stock solution but you need a solution with a lower concentration for your experiment. Calcu
Svet_ta [14]

Answer:

V_1=23.3~mL

Explanation:

In this case, we have a dilution problem. We have to remember that in the dilution procedure we go from a solution with higher concentration to a solution with lesser concentration. Therefore we have to start with the dilution equation:

C_1*V_1=C_2*V_2

Now we can identify the variables:

C_1=~1.475_M

V_1=~?

C_2=~0.1374_M

V_2=~250.0~mL

If we plug all the values into the equation:

1.475_M*V_1=0.1374_M*250.0~mL

And we solve for V_1:

V_1=\frac{0.1374_M*250.0~mL}{1.475_M}

V_1=23.3~mL
